What The Club Says
Opened in 1982, 18 holes. The first nine were designed by David Thomas and the old ones designed by Robert Trent Jones Senior. Par 71
The signature hole is the 18th which is played over the scenic valley. You will enjoy the views of the Guadiaro river, Mediterranean Sea and Valderrama Golf Course our closest neighbour.
The course has excellent irrigation and drainage facilities, so is always in very good condition all year round. This is a popular course with a large number of members where annual memberships and visitors are more than welcome any time.
Our recommendation to players who are not used to warmer temperatures is to use buggies which are always available for rent or alternatively electric trolleys.

Nice course worth playing
First time playing at La Canada. Clubhouse nice, but bit shabby in places compared to others in the area. Good practice facilities. Course in reasonable condition, green a bit worn in places but rolled well. Got to plot your way around a little, not driver off every tee as there are a few tight holes. Worth playing if staying in the area.Reviewer Rating

Great course with fantastic views
La Canada is set in the mountains in the Sotogrande area. Perhaps it doesn't have the name of more famous courses like Valderamma, but there are plenty of challenging holes with rolling tree-lined fairways, and well protected greens to test any standard of golfer. Well worth visiting.(Round played: Sep 2019 - Score: 103 Handicap: 24.4)

Lovely course; strong winds when I played and I suspect a lot of the time as it has sea views. Lightning fast greens (one friend complained that he couldn't putt softer and it went 20 feet past). Greens in good condition. Staff friendly. Buggies added free of charge. Friendly atmosphere and good, cheap food.
